}Expand description
Contains the details of a tenant database in a snapshot of a DB instance.
Fields (Non-exhaustive)§
This struct is marked as non-exhaustive
Struct { .. } syntax; cannot be matched against without a wildcard ..; and struct update syntax will not work.db_snapshot_identifier: Option<String>The identifier for the snapshot of the DB instance.
db_instance_identifier: Option<String>The ID for the DB instance that contains the tenant databases.
dbi_resource_id: Option<String>The resource identifier of the source CDB instance. This identifier can't be changed and is unique to an Amazon Web Services Region.
engine_name: Option<String>The name of the database engine.
snapshot_type: Option<String>The type of DB snapshot.
tenant_database_create_time: Option<DateTime>The time the DB snapshot was taken, specified in Coordinated Universal Time (UTC). If you copy the snapshot, the creation time changes.
tenant_db_name: Option<String>The name of the tenant database.
master_username: Option<String>The master username of the tenant database.
tenant_database_resource_id: Option<String>The resource ID of the tenant database.
character_set_name: Option<String>The name of the character set of a tenant database.
db_snapshot_tenant_database_arn: Option<String>The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) for the snapshot tenant database.
nchar_character_set_name: Option<String>The NCHAR character set name of the tenant database.
tag_list: Option<Vec<Tag>>A list of tags.
For more information, see Tagging Amazon RDS resources in the Amazon RDS User Guide or Tagging Amazon Aurora and Amazon RDS resources in the Amazon Aurora User Guide.
